333455-17-7

333455-17-7 structure
333455-17-7 structure

Name 2-(2,6-Dichlorophenylamino)-6,6-dimethyl-6H-thiazolo[4,5-h]isoquinoline-7,9-dione
Molecular Formula C18H13Cl2N3O2S
Molecular Weight 406.28600
Exact Mass 405.01100
PSA 99.33000
LogP 5.29610